Brick Foundation Sealing in Birmingham, AL
Brick foundation sealing services involve applying specialized protective coatings to the exterior of brick foundations to prevent moisture infiltration. This process is commonly used on residential properties with brick or brick veneer foundations, especially in areas prone to heavy rain or humidity. Property owners often seek this service to help protect their homes from water damage, reduce the risk of foundation deterioration, and improve overall durability. Before requesting sealing services, homeowners typically want to understand the extent of existing moisture issues, the type of sealant used, and how the process will impact the appearance of their brickwork.
These services are suitable for a variety of projects, including sealing basement walls, retaining walls, or other brick structures on residential properties. Property owners should consider factors such as the condition of the existing brick surface, the presence of cracks or damage, and whether any preparatory repairs are needed prior to sealing. Understanding these details can help ensure the effectiveness of the sealing process and contribute to maintaining the integrity and longevity of the brick foundation.

Brick Foundation Sealing Questions
What is brick foundation sealing? Brick foundation s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ent water and moisture from penetrating the brickwork, helping to preserve the foundation's integrity.
Why should property owners consider sealing brick foundations? Sealing helps reduce water damage, prevent cracking, and extend the lifespan of the foundation in areas prone to moisture exposure.
What types of brick foundation issues can sealing address? Sealing can help mitigate problems like efflorescence, water infiltration, and minor cracks caused by moisture movement.
When is the best time to have brick foundation sealing performed? Sealing is typically most effective when performed during dry weather conditions to ensure proper adhesion and drying of the coating.
